The Good Spirit School Division invites applications for a School Counsellor to provide support for students with diverse needs and will consult & collaborate with teachers / administrators/parents & other personnel/agencies to support student success at school.
Position Details:
Temp. Part-Time; possibility of becoming permanent
Assignment: Alternate days - 2 days/cycle at Churchbridge Public School; 1 day/cycle at Macdonald School in Stockholm
Term: March 1, 2016; expires June 30, 2016(possibility of becoming permanent)
Qualifications:
Post-secondary degree in a field of research related to Human Services, such as Social Work or Psychology, and three-five years related work experience an asset
Must work well with others & independently
The successful candidate will collaborate as part of an interdisciplinary student services team to develop consistent, research based practices that strive to support student learning and system improvement within a collaborative culture.
Salary and Benefits: The School Counsellor shall receive a salary of Class lll, lV or V on the STF grid from Step 1 to Step 8, plus benefits. Counsellors follow the GSSD school year calendar.
External applicants must submit a recent,within the last six months original criminal record & vulnerable sector check in order to be considered for this vacancy. Successful candidates will be subject to a clear criminal record check & vulnerable sector check as outlined on our website in AP 400-Criminal Record Check.
